As someone who got rejected the first time ,appealed, rejected again , and then got accepted the next year I can certainly say that admissions are bombarded with essays that are already talking about hardships and disabilities that refrain people from achieving what they need to achieve.

I was able to read some admissions essays by people who got accepted and the ones who got rejected. Almost all of them were mentioning some type of hardship in our life, like first generation, immigrant, or poverty, or a person in their family passing away.

My point being is that you need to write about how you adapted those situations in a more positive light and what lessons did you learn in the end. You also need to briefly mention a plan or a promise to yourself on how you’re going to continue that success at UW.

Unfortunately, sob stories can only get you so far. You should write about a time where you overcame a hard situation and reflect on that experience, most importantly be authentic. I got accepted to the Paul G. Allen school for compsci btw so your major plays into it too
